哈希游戏,哈希算法的娱乐与应用哈希游戏哈希算法
本文目录导读:
嗯,用户让我写一篇关于“哈希游戏哈希算法”的文章,标题和内容都要写,我得弄清楚用户的需求是什么,看起来用户可能对哈希算法和哈希游戏有一定的了解,但需要一篇结构清晰的文章来详细阐述这两个概念。 方面,用户已经给了一个例子,是“哈希游戏:哈希算法的娱乐与应用”,我觉得这个标题不错,涵盖了哈希算法的娱乐应用,同时也提到了它的实际应用,这样文章会比较全面。
接下来是文章内容,用户要求不少于1233个字,我需要先分解一下文章的结构,一篇好的文章会有引言、几个主要部分和结论,考虑到哈希算法和哈希游戏的关系,我可以将文章分成几个部分,比如哈希算法的基本原理、哈希游戏的定义与特点、哈希游戏在娱乐中的应用、哈希算法的实际应用领域,以及未来的发展趋势。
在引言部分,我需要简要介绍哈希算法和哈希游戏,说明它们的基本概念和重要性,详细解释哈希算法的原理,比如哈希函数、哈希表、冲突处理方法等,这部分需要确保读者理解哈希算法的基本运作方式。
讨论哈希游戏,这部分可以包括定义、类型、特点以及它在娱乐中的作用,数字解谜游戏、角色扮演游戏、策略游戏等,这些游戏如何利用哈希算法来增加趣味性和挑战性。
探讨哈希算法在实际生活中的应用,比如数据安全、数据库管理、密码保护等,这部分可以展示哈希算法的实用价值,而不仅仅是娱乐方面。
展望未来,讨论哈希算法和哈希游戏的发展趋势,比如区块链技术、虚拟现实中的应用等,这样可以让文章更有深度和前瞻性。
在写作过程中,我需要确保语言通俗易懂,避免过于专业的术语,或者在必要时进行解释,要保持文章的连贯性和逻辑性,让读者能够顺畅地跟随内容。
我需要收集一些资料,确保内容的准确性和丰富性,查找一些经典的哈希算法案例,了解哈希游戏的具体例子,以及它们在不同领域的应用,这些资料将帮助我更全面地阐述每个部分。
在写作过程中,可能会遇到一些挑战,比如如何将哈希算法和哈希游戏结合起来,或者如何平衡理论与实际应用的描述,我需要找到一个合适的平衡点,让读者既能理解理论,又能看到实际应用。
检查文章是否符合用户的要求,字数是否足够,结构是否合理,语言是否流畅,确保没有遗漏用户的需求,比如标题和内容部分,以及字数限制。
这篇文章需要涵盖哈希算法的基本原理、哈希游戏的定义与应用,以及它们在娱乐和实际生活中的作用,同时展望未来的发展,通过这样的结构,我可以写出一篇内容丰富、结构清晰的文章,满足用户的需求。
在当今数字化时代,哈希算法作为一种基础的计算机科学技术,不仅在数据安全、数据库管理等领域发挥着重要作用,还被广泛应用于各种娱乐形式中。"哈希游戏"作为一种基于哈希算法的娱乐形式,以其独特的机制和趣味性,逐渐成为现代游戏开发中不可或缺的一部分,本文将从哈希算法的基本原理出发,探讨哈希游戏的定义、特点及其在娱乐中的应用,最后展望其未来发展趋势。
哈希算法的基本原理
哈希算法(Hash Algorithm)是一种将任意长度的输入数据,通过特定的数学运算,生成固定长度的哈希值(或称哈希码)的过程,这个过程由哈希函数(Hash Function)实现,其核心特征是 determinism(确定性)和 collision resistance(抗冲突性)。
- 确定性:相同的输入数据,始终产生相同的哈希值。
- 抗冲突性:对于不同的输入数据,产生相同哈希值的概率极低。
哈希算法的核心在于哈希函数,它通过一系列复杂的计算步骤,将输入数据映射到一个固定大小的哈希空间中,常见的哈希算法包括MD5、SHA-1、SHA-256等,其中SHA-256因其强大的抗冲突性能,成为现代密码学中不可或缺的工具。
哈希游戏的定义与特点
哈希游戏是一种基于哈希算法的娱乐形式,其基本机制是通过哈希函数对游戏数据进行处理,生成独特的哈希值,作为游戏的判定依据,与传统游戏不同,哈希游戏强调数据的唯一性和不可逆性,这使得游戏结果具有一定的不可预测性和趣味性。
- 数据唯一性:每个游戏数据都会生成唯一的哈希值,确保结果的唯一性。
- 不可逆性:从哈希值无法还原出原始数据,增加了游戏的神秘感。
- 抗冲突性:确保游戏结果的公平性,避免出现数据冲突导致的判定错误。
哈希游戏在娱乐中的应用
-
数字解谜游戏 数字解谜游戏是哈希游戏的典型代表,玩家需要通过解谜获得游戏数据,然后通过哈希算法生成哈希值,与系统生成的哈希值进行比对,验证解谜结果的正确性,这种游戏形式不仅考验玩家的逻辑思维能力,还增加了游戏的趣味性和挑战性。
-
角色扮演游戏 在RPG游戏中,哈希游戏可以用于角色身份验证、装备验证等场景,玩家需要输入角色的属性数据,系统通过哈希算法验证数据的完整性,确保游戏数据的安全性。
-
策略游戏 在策略游戏中,哈希游戏可以用于资源管理、任务判定等场景,玩家需要通过策略操作获得游戏数据,系统通过哈希算法验证数据的正确性,确保游戏的公平性。
哈希算法在实际生活中的应用
除了娱乐领域,哈希算法在实际生活中有着广泛的应用:
-
数据安全 哈希算法在密码学中用于保护用户密码的安全性,用户密码通常存储为哈希值,而不是明文,这样即使密码被泄露,也无法直接还原出用户密码。
-
数据库管理 哈希算法在数据库管理中用于数据索引和查找,通过哈希函数,可以快速定位特定数据,提高数据库的查询效率。
-
区块链技术 哈希算法是区块链技术的核心技术之一,区块链通过哈希算法对每块数据进行处理,生成链式结构,确保数据的完整性和不可篡改性。
哈希游戏的未来发展趋势
随着哈希算法技术的不断发展,哈希游戏也面临着新的机遇和挑战:
-
区块链游戏 随着区块链技术的成熟,哈希游戏将与区块链技术结合,形成新的游戏形式,玩家可以通过哈希算法参与游戏数据的生成和验证,获得独特的游戏体验。
-
虚拟现实游戏 在虚拟现实游戏中,哈希算法可以用于数据加密、身份验证等场景,确保游戏数据的安全性和公平性。
-
人工智能游戏 哈希算法在人工智能游戏中也将发挥重要作用,例如用于生成游戏内容、验证玩家行为等。
哈希游戏作为一种基于哈希算法的娱乐形式,不仅丰富了游戏的娱乐形式,还推动了哈希算法在实际生活中的应用,随着技术的不断发展,哈希游戏将朝着更加多样化和智能化的方向发展,为玩家带来更加丰富和有趣的游戏体验。
哈希游戏,哈希算法的娱乐与应用哈希游戏哈希算法,



发表评论